Introductions
The KPAK2600 is a three-way, active control and amplification system specifically designed for the KV2
Audio K-RIG loudspeaker systems. It houses all signal processing and amplification as well as providing
control for subwoofer or multiple subwoofers, powered by the internal subwoofer amplifier.

The amplifier can perfectly handle the impedance swings of the transducer. It can deliver exactly the
right amount and type of power. Reliability goes up dramatically as does sound quality.
Each amplifier in the EPAK2600 perfectly complements the transducers it is coupled to. They are therefore
very different from each other with respect to construction and purpose.
The High frequency amplifier inside the KPAK2600 is Class AB, with Push-Pull amplifier circuits using
(MOSFET) Transistor output stage devices. The entire performance strategy for this type of design is
based on producing the lowest inter-modulation distortion possible and the highest audio quality in the
critical mid and high operating bands. The Amplifier is coupled to the high driver through a transformer
balanced speaker output.
The Mid frequency amplifier is a high efficiency design with reduced intermodulation distortion.
With the Low frequency amplifier, we’ve selected a very high efficiency and refined low frequency
amplifier topology. The unique part of the design is in the voltage amplifier’s ideal method in supplying
current to the output stage. It’s based on a switcher design that supplies current both in it’s on and off
position and presents superior bass reproduction quality. The system is also 95% efficient, lowering
typical amplifier losses and eliminating the need for forced cooling systems.
The amplifier compliment inside the KPAK2600 is as follows:
High Frequency - 200-watt, Class AB, push pull, low intermodulation design
Mid Frequency - 600-watt, Class AB, high efficiency, switch mode, low intermodulation design
Subwoofer - 1600-watt, high efficiency, current-enhancing switch mode with Linear Active Filter
Robust mechanical design.
The KPAK2600 is enclosed in a road-rugged case with two corner handles, aluminium corners and edge
covers. The case has a removable front panel with built-in cable storage compartment.
